Glacial erratic
Stone
Photo: Steve Partridge, CC BY-SA 2.0.
A glacial erratic is a glacially deposited rock differing from the type of rock native to the area in which it rests. Erratics, which take their name from the Latin word errare, are carried by glacial ice, often over distances of hundreds of kilometres. Glacial erratic is situated 4 km northwest of Ost.
